deliquesce
[ verb ]

  1. melt away in the process of decay

  2. <verb.change>
    The fungi eventually deliquesced
  3. melt or become liquid by absorbing moisture from the air

  4. <verb.change>
    this type of salt deliquesces easily




Deliquesce \Del`i*quesce"\, v. i. [imp. & p. p. {Deliquesced};
p. pr. & vb. n. {Deliquescing}.] [L. deliquescere to melt,
dissolve; de- + liquescere to become fluid, melt, fr. liquere
to be fluid. See {Liquid}.] (Chem.)
To dissolve gradually and become liquid by attracting and
absorbing moisture from the air, as certain salts, acids, and
alkalies.

In very moist air crystals of strontites deliquesce.
--Black.
